| Montreal, September 19th. Claudio Luca from Cine Tele Action (The Boys of St-Vincent, The Last Chapter, René Lévesque) is presently on production of Indian Summer : The Oka Crisis a Four Hour, Television Drama, Mini-series with the collaboration of CBC. | |||||||

| Montreal, August 7, 2002 – Filming for the miniseries THE LAST CHAPTER II continues until September 29. Shot in French and in English, this six-hour dramatic miniseries is produced by Claudio Luca, written by Luc Dionne and directed by Richard Roy. | |||||||
| Montreal, September 5th, 2001. - THE LAST CHAPTER, a mini-series set in the world of outlaw biker gangs, explores the dark side of a brutal yet fascinating environment where the truth is often quite different from what we imagine. | |||||||
